Hornitos, California Climate Data

Hornitos, California has a Hot-Summer Mediterranean Climate climate (Köppen classification: Csa). Average annual temperatures range from 10.4 °C (low) to 24.9 °C (high). Annual precipitation averages 463.6 Millimeters. Hornitos is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 9b.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around Feb. 11 - Feb. 20 through the first frost around Dec. 11 - Dec. 20.

Monthly Average Climate Data for Hornitos, California

Average monthly temperatures and precipitation Switch to Fahrenheit
MonthAvg. LowAvg. HighAvg. Precip
January4.2 °C13.8 °C90.17 mm
February5.3 °C16.2 °C76.71 mm
March6.7 °C18.9 °C77.72 mm
April8.6 °C22.4 °C40.89 mm
May11.4 °C27.9 °C19.56 mm
June14.9 °C33.1 °C5.08 mm
July18.2 °C36.8 °C1.02 mm
August17.8 °C36.3 °C1.02 mm
September15.4 °C33.3 °C1.78 mm
October11.8 °C27.2 °C23.11 mm
November7.2 °C19.1 °C43.18 mm
December3.8 °C13.9 °C83.31 mm
Annual10.4 °C24.9 °C463.55 mm
